Choosing the Right Polypropylene (PP) fiber concrete mix design

Concrete micro-cracking, poor workability, and compromised structural longevity are persistent challenges that project engineers face daily. When you are formulating an advanced Polypropylene (PP) fiber concrete mix design, the uniform dispersion of fibers and the retention of moisture during the curing phase are the absolute boundaries between a flawless pour and costly post-construction repairs. Achieving this requires more than just high-quality fibers; it demands superior rheological modifiers and additives that lock in performance.
